In this Act: The term health professional shortage area means a health professional shortage area designated under section 332 of the Public Health Service Act ( 42 U.S.C. 254e ). The term Indian tribe has the meaning given the term in section 4 of the Indian Self-Determination and Education Assistance Act ( 25 U.S.C. 5304 ). The term medically underserved area has the meaning given the term medically underserved community in section 799B of the Public Health Service Act ( 42 U.S.C. 295p ).
The term medically underserved population has the meaning given the term in section 330(b) of the Public Health Service Act ( 42 U.S.C. 254b(b) ). The term Native Americans has the meaning given the term in section 736 of the Public Health Service Act ( 42 U.S.C. 293 ) and includes Indian tribes and tribal organizations. The term Secretary means the Secretary of Health and Human Services. The term technology-enabled collaborative learning and capacity building model means a distance health education model that connects specialists with multiple other health care professionals through simultaneous interactive videoconferencing for the purpose of facilitating case-based learning, disseminating best practices, and evaluating outcomes.
The term tribal organization has the meaning given the term in section 4 of the Indian Self-Determination and Education Assistance Act ( 25 U.S.C. 5304 ).
